Some of you may know how much I have suffered from looking for gauntlets. Then I got a pair that did not fit well and were costly, which I had to sell for money...

Kronos was kind enough to agree to make me just one gauntlet (the other will be commissioned though) in time for Pennsic.

Business manner/Customer service 5 of 5 in the Freiman scale
Quality of the product 5/5 in the Freiman scale.
Timeliness 5/5 in the Freiman scale.

What the scale cannot tell you is the joy of fighting in a gauntlet that fits you well, grounds down on the sword/spear and does not hurt to use.

Kronos humored me by adding a small customization (a piece of brass to make it more Greek) and explained the strange but effective knuckle piece he uses.

I will surely ask Kronos to build me the left one.... ;)

So finally, you will not go wrong with a pair of his gauntlets. I have seen also a helmet made by him, and it was very artistic, though in a style that do not wear.

I was happy dealing with him, and I believe others will be too.
